View our Return Policy and Delivery Policy .Hello Jacky, Thank you for the question. If the oven is not heating evenly we suggest testing the Temperature Sensor. Measure the oven temperature sensor resistance using a volt/ohm meter. If the resistance isn't 1080 ohms at room temperature (70 degrees F), replace the oven temperature sensor. Hope this helps!

But first, try power cycling the oven by pressing and holding the ON/OFF button for 10 seconds. This will reset the control board, which could reset the code. If the code reappears, replace the sensor.Solutions: Try disconnecting the power for 60 seconds. If the error code reappears, the main control board needs to be replaced. F1E1: Upper RTD Uncalibrated Error. The upper or lower RTD (Resistance Temperature Detector) is not calibrated, causing the main control to lock up. Related error codes: F1E2: Lower RTD Uncalibrated Error. View our Return Policy and Delivery Policy . m. vince nail spa there is a 3-4" long thin metal sensing probe in the back of your oven if you open your oven door. This sensor is held in by 2 screws. Remove these screws and pull the sensor and wires foward until you can pull the plastic disconnect apart. Disconnect the sensor and check the resistance of the sensor at room temperature.
